laricitrin
Identification
| Name | laricitrin |
| IUPAC | 2-(3,4-dihydroxy-5-methoxyphenyl)-3,5,7-trihydroxychromen-4-one |
| CAS Number | 53472-37-0 |
| FDA UNII | Search |
| Molecular Formula | C16 H12 O8 |
| Molecular Weight | 332.26524000 |
| MDL Number | MFCD09263522 |
| Nikkaji Number | J695.655F |
| XlogP3 | 1.50 (est) |
